Abstract

The present invention relates to an effervescent beverage with the function of anti-heatstroke. Said beverage has no need of stirring, can be quickly self-dissolved to form beverage. Its composition contains citric acid, sodium citrates, NaHCO3, aspartame, essence, potassium chloride, calcium chloride, magnesium sulfate, iron sulfate, zinc sulfate, vitamin B1, vitamin B2, vitamin B6, vitamin A, vitamin E, vitamin C and nicotinic acid. Said invented beverage has the action of raising antioxygenic powder of body, and possesses the function of effectively anti-heatstroke.

Background technology
The technology of relevant effervescent beverage(s) is a lot of in the prior art, but the effervescent beverage(s) with the such specific function of anti-heatstroke did not also occur.As disclosing a kind of effervescing multi-vitamin beverage tablet and manufacture method among the Chinese patent CN1204479A, the effect of certain extra-nutrition is arranged, have the such specific function of anti-heatstroke but but can't reach.Heatstroke is meant by human body thermal balance imbalance under thermal environment, water and salt metabolic disturbance or cause the caused a kind of acute general name of crossing febrile illness of brain tissue impairment because of sunlight direct projection head.Army marches under thermal environment or when training, the soldier can lose big water gaging salt because of perspiration, if untimely reasonable supplement, to cause that water and salt metabolic disturbance, the dehydration salt deficiency raises body temperature rapidly, and heart rate is accelerated, efficiency reduces, even the thermic disease takes place, comprising heatstroke.Heatstroke is to cause one of key factor of military operation non-combat casualty under the thermal environment, therefore can not be ignored, and " supplementing water salt " is " the effectively tactical weapon " of prevention fire damage.My army very payes attention to replenishing also of human body water salt under the thermal environment, has not only carried out correlative study, and has determined the effervescent beverage(s) that uses under the thermal environment.The maximum characteristics of this effervescent beverage(s) are to replenish the water salt loss of human body under thermal environment, prevention heatstroke fast.

Effervescent beverage(s) proportioning: (every dosage)
Citric acid 1400-1600mg, natrium citricum 45-55mg, NaHCO 3600-900mg, Aspartame 250-350mg, essence 180-220mg, potassium chloride 115-125mg, calcium chloride 18-22mg, magnesium sulfate 8-12mg, ferric sulfate 2-8mg, zinc sulfate 1.8-2.2mg, Cobastab 10.5-0.7mg, Cobastab 20.3-0.5mg, Cobastab 60.4-0.6mg, dehydroretinol 30-270 μ g, vitamin E2 .3-2.7mg, Catergen 2-27mg, nicotinic acid 0.11-0.13mg.
The preferred proportioning of effervescent beverage(s): (every dosage)
Citric acid 1450-1550mg, natrium citricum 48-52mg, NaHCO 3750-850mg, Aspartame 280-320mg, essence 190-210mg, potassium chloride 118-122mg, calcium chloride 19-21mg, magnesium sulfate 9-11mg, ferric sulfate 4-6mg, zinc sulfate 1.9-2.1mg, Cobastab 10.55-0.65mg, Cobastab 20.35-0.45mg, Cobastab 60.45-0.55mg, dehydroretinol 40-260 μ g, vitamin E2 .4-2.6mg, Catergen 3-26mg, nicotinic acid 0.115-0.125mg.
Most preferred proportioning: (every dosage)
Citric acid 1500mg, natrium citricum 50mg, NaHCO 3750mg, Aspartame 300mg, essence 200mg, potassium chloride 120mg, calcium chloride 20mg, magnesium sulfate 10mg, ferric sulfate 5mg, zinc sulfate 2mg, Cobastab 10.6mg, Cobastab 20.4mg, Cobastab 60.5mg, dehydroretinol 50 μ g, vitamin E2 .5mg, Catergen 5mg, nicotinic acid 0.125mg.

The manufacture method of effervescent beverage(s) is as follows:
One, raw and auxiliary material requires:
1, citric acid: water white transparency crystallization or white particle, odorless has the strong acid flavor, relative density 1.655, citric acid content 〉=99.5%, other indexs meet regulation requirement among the GB1987-86.
2, vitamin C: water white transparency crystallization or white particle powder, odorless, flavor are salty, refrigerant sense are arranged, relative density 1.980, dry back content 〉=99.0%, loss on drying 3.0~6.0%.
3, white granulated sugar: sucrose 〉=99.0%, reduced sugar≤0.15%, ash content≤0.1%, color and luster is pure white, and other indexs meet regulation requirement among the GB317.
4, Aspartame: white crystalline powder, odorless has intense sweetness, sweet taste threshold value 0.001~0.007%, PH4.5~5.5, loss on drying≤4.0%, ignition residue≤0.2%.
5, sodium acid carbonate: white powder, odorless, other indexs meet the requirement of GB-1887-90 regulation.
6, vitamin A: meet regulation requirement among the GB14750-93.
7, Cobastab 1: meet regulation requirement among the GB14751-93.
8, Cobastab 2: meet regulation requirement among the GB14752-93.
9, Cobastab 6: meet regulation requirement among the GB14753-93.
10, vitamin C: meet regulation requirement among the GB14754-93.
11, vitamin D: meet regulation requirement among the GB14755-93.
12, vitamin E: meet regulation requirement among the GB14756-93.
13, natural essence: meet regulation requirement among the GB-2760-1996.
14, pigment: meet regulation requirement among the GB-2760-1996.
Two, production technology:
1, production technology is briefly described as follows:
Ingredient inspection → pulverizing → batching → mixing → system softwood → granulating and forming → oven dry → cooling → whole grain → compressing tablet → packing.
2, detailed process step:
(1) ingredient inspection: the raw material that uses in producing is tested by the related request of stipulating in the national standard.
(2) raw material pulverizing: before batching that granularity is big raw material such as citric acid, white granulated sugar etc. are pulverized on pulverizer in advance, and cross 100 mesh sieves.The purpose of raw material pulverizing is in order to guarantee that tablet is aesthetic in appearance, the color and luster homogeneous, raw material to be mixed in process, thereby guarantees the quality stability of tablet.
(3) batching, mixing: pour primary raw material into mixer in proportion, start agitator raw material is mixed.For guaranteeing the abundant mixing of each raw material in the tablet, trace in the batching or minor constituent adopt equivalent to increase progressively mixing method step by step with mixing of primary raw material.
(4) system softwood: on mixed material, spray pigment solution.
(5) granulating and forming: the softwood that makes is caused 14 purpose particles on granulator, the particle of making places square pallet stand-by.
(6) drying: the wet granular in the square pallet is placed 70 ℃ of oven dry taking-ups after 1 hour down, in dry environment cooling down.
(7) whole grain: a part of particle caking that may stick to each other in dry run, be unsuitable for the compressing tablet requirement, therefore need make dried material particles degree even through sieving whole.
(8) compressing tablet: be dosed into tablet press machine after dry good mixing of materials is even, material is struck out circular piece, compressing tablet pressure is 4.5 * 10 3Kgf.
(9) packing: with certified tablet monolithic sealing packing on packing machine that type is complete.
In order to make solid beverage of the present invention easy to use, but need not to stir quick autolysis, easy to carry, the base-material of pick-me-up of the present invention can be the various base-materials that self-dissolving generates beverage that are suitable for.Beverage of the present invention can be a solid pharmaceutical preparation, as pulvis, granule or tablet, effervescent agent etc.; Also can be the drink liquid agent, as the aqueous solution, oral liquid etc.Preferably effervescent agent, most preferably effervescent tablet.
Three, compressing tablet end product quality specification:
1, color and luster: white or fruit look, color and luster uniformity.
2, form: round sheet, diameter 25mm, weigh 3.0 ± 0.2g, the sheet type is complete.
3, fragrance and flavour: sour and sweet palatability, different cultivars have its distinctive fruit aroma and flavour, free from extraneous odour.
4, impurity: the visible exogenous impurity of no naked eyes.
5, heavy metal index: plumbous (in Cu)≤1.0mg/kg, arsenic (in As)≤0.5mg/kg, copper (in Cu)≤10.0mg/kg.
6, microbiological indicator: total number of bacteria≤1000/g, coliform≤30/100g, pathogenic bacteria must not detect.
7, packaging material and specification: packaging material are the PET/AL/PE complex pocket, and specification is 50 * 55mm 2
8, sealing-strength: sealing-strength is not less than 3.4kgf/20mm.
9, the shelf-life: preserve at normal temperatures and never degenerated in 2 years.
Through testing checking for effect:
Product has good effect among the present invention, verifies the effect of product of the present invention below with regard to the hot exposure test of active mouse and rat.
1, the hot exposure test of mouse
Healthy male mice in kunming is divided into drinking-water group and beverage I group at random, beverage II group, every group 12, every day is in 37 ± 2 ℃ of dry-bulb temperatures, the artificial hot room of 60 ± 10% relative humidity exposes 8 hours, cut off the water supply between exposure period, give pure water (drinking-water group) to irritate the stomach mode, beverage I (beverage I group) or beverage II (beverage II group), morning and afternoon respectively once, each every 0.4ml, the formulated that beverage I (GJB1637-93) is provided according to GJB " the military work personnel's of thermal environment water salt increments ", beverage II is an anti-heatstroke effervescent beverage(s) of the present invention; Animal feed (normal feed) every box 10 grams every day are weighed once weekly.Tested the 14th day, and do not irritate stomach, the exposure of fasting heat, observed and recorded animal dead situation.
2, the hot exposure test of rat
Healthy male rat is divided into drinking-water group and beverage group at random, every group of 7-8 head, every day, the artificial hot room in 37 ± 2 ℃ of dry-bulb temperatures, 60 ± 10% relative humidity exposed 8 hours, cut off the water supply between exposure period, give pure water (drinking-water group), beverage (beverage group) to irritate the stomach mode, morning and afternoon each once, each every 2ml, beverage is anti-heatstroke effervescent beverage(s) of the present invention; Animal feed (normal feed) every day, every 8 gram was weighed once weekly.Tested in the 21st day and finish, do not irritate stomach, the exposure of fasting heat, record animal dead situation.
Measurement result
Death condition between the hot exposure period of table 1 mouse
The 3rd day death toll fortnight death toll death rate (%) of group animal (head)
Drinking-water organizes 12 36 75.0
Beverage I organizes 12 32 41.7**
Beverage II organizes 12 31 33.3**
Chi-square Test, compare with the drinking-water group * * P<0.01.
Death condition after three week of table 2 rat, heat exposed
The group dead death rate (%) of surviving
Drinking-water organizes 25 71.4
Beverage II organizes 71 12.5
Because this beverage contains important antioxidants such as vitamin A, C, E, after result of the test shows drinking of said beverage, the product MDA of rat peripheral blood lipid peroxidation reduces, antioxidase GSHPx activity main in the body raises, so it is relevant that this beverage reduces the effect of the raising antioxidant ability of organism that effect that heat exposes the back death rate also had with this beverage.
The interior level of endotoxin of body raise and is considered to suffer heatstroke one of dead immediate cause in back after heat exposed, and normally the shielding action of enteron aisle can prevent that the interior endotoxin of enteron aisle from entering in the body, even the endotoxin of trace enters in the body, liver also can be drained its metabolism.After heat exposed, the shielding action of normal enteron aisle weakened, and liver function also descends, a large amount of endotoxins enters in the body in the enteron aisle, and the activated mononuclear macrophage discharges a large amount of inflammatory cytokines, as TNF-α, IL-1 etc., cause systemic reactions such as heating, severe patient will directly cause death.This result of the test shows the rat of drinking of said beverage, and the peripheral blood level of endotoxin significantly is lower than the rat of drinking pure water, illustrates that this beverage has the effect that endotoxin raises in the body of heat exposure back that suppresses.
